## Account recovery — Pinwheel log-sampling service

For the weekly eng sync: the Pinwheel sampler, which throttles logs from the notoriously chatty Larkspur service, runs under a dedicated service account. If that account gets disabled — usually after a credential rotation misfire — sampling stops and Larkspur floods the aggregator within minutes. Re-enable via the Ops console's recovery flow and restart the sampler pods. When the console prompts for recovery credentials, supply the passphrase noted below.

unlock words, yajep-tagaf: aldeth-ralok-quenath-gilael-norir-kaseth-oliox-fraeth-kelmir

Handover Note — Billing Change, Marwick Fitness Clubs

For branch managers: from April, memberships shift to annual billing. Pro-rata credits apply to existing monthly plans, and the front-desk system updates roll out region by region, starting with Aldercross. Direct questions to the billing support rota. One final point follows for restricted circulation.

management briefing: Only 33 of the 205 pilot accounts renewed Kasath, so a churn review is set for October 17. Weniusek Logistics is in early talks to buy Holethax Freight for about $345.6 million.

Welcome to the Quillhaven build team! Quick note on dependency pinning: we pin everything, including transitive deps, in the lockfile — no floating versions, ever. The Renovate-style bot (ours is called Pinsmith) opens weekly bump PRs; just review and merge, don't hand-edit. If a pin blocks a hotfix while you're on call, there's an override process. The full policy doc is here.

runbook for tagug-hafog: https://jira.lumiclabs.internal/projects/pages/pages/9773c0d8